About Old Harbour (Grandi) — Reykjavík's Waterfront District
The Old Harbour stretches about 1 km along the waterfront from Harpa in the east to Grandi district in the west. Key zones: Geirsgata (whale-watching departure point, Maritime Museum, restaurant cluster), Mýrargata (coffee roasters, food trucks, Bryggjan Brugghús brewery), Fiskislóð/Grandagarður (Whales of Iceland, Lava Show, Marshall House art gallery, Omnom Chocolate factory). Whale-watching: Multiple operators run daily tours April–October (fewer in winter). Tours last 3–4 hours, success rate ~95% for minke whales, humpbacks common in summer. Dining highlights: Sægreifinn (famous lobster soup), Messinn (fresh fish pans), Grandi Mathöll (street food hall), Bryggjan Brugghús (harbour brewery). Culture: Marshall House (contemporary art), Maritime Museum, Whales of Iceland, Lava Show, Volcano House. The area is extremely walkable — 15 minutes on foot from Harpa to the western end of Grandi.

📖 History of Old Harbour (Grandi) — Reykjavík's Waterfront District
Reykjavík harbour developed from the late 19th century as Iceland's fishing industry grew. The Old Harbour was the main commercial port until container shipping moved to larger facilities in the 1960s–70s. The area declined until cultural regeneration began in the 2000s. Major developments: Marshall House arts centre 2017, Grandi Mathöll food hall 2019.

💎 Hidden Gems
Omnom Chocolate Factory
The Icelandic craft chocolate maker has a factory café at Hólmaslóð where you can watch chocolate being made and taste experimental flavours. Genuinely world-class.
Dawn Fish Unloading
Arrive at 6–7am and watch the fishing boats unload their night's catch — this is still a working harbour, and the sight of fresh cod being hauled onto the docks is timeless Iceland.
